Side-by-side comparison
Cat's Cradle | BloodRayne Betrayal: Fresh Bites | |
|---|---|---|
| Released | 2020 | 2021 |
| Genres | Action | Action |
| Platforms | Windows, macOS | Windows |
| Steam Deck | Unrated | Deck Playable |
| Price | 2.99 USD | 19.99 USD |
| Steam reviews | 7 reviews | 69.6% positive (56 reviews) |
| Multiplayer | Single-player only | Single-player only |
| Developers | IzukawaN | WayForward |
